@charset "UTF-8";._5hMKVB[data-v-7c8de8d1]{background:var(--popup-all-rulles-bg);border-radius:8px;display:flex;flex-direction:column;position:relative}._5hMKVB[data-v-7c8de8d1]:before{border-radius:10px;box-sizing:initial;content:"";height:100%;left:-2px;padding:2px;position:absolute;top:-2px;width:100%;z-index:-1}.Q40kVS[data-v-7c8de8d1]:before{background:linear-gradient(180deg,#734a2e,#c46728)}.gno173[data-v-7c8de8d1]:before{background:linear-gradient(180deg,#3a426f,#8594dc)}.sIMAOZ[data-v-7c8de8d1]:before{background:linear-gradient(180deg,#883804,#d5a233)}.FS-0BK[data-v-7c8de8d1]:before{background:linear-gradient(168deg,#000,#797f8b 91%)}.yFqJrU[data-v-7c8de8d1]:before{background:linear-gradient(168deg,#000 35.01%,#152546 58.25%,#679 91.01%)}.VCzf5Q[data-v-7c8de8d1]{align-items:center;border-bottom:1px solid var(--loyalty-program-bonus-divider-bg);display:flex;padding:16px 16px 8px;text-transform:capitalize}.NxOO-t[data-v-7c8de8d1]{gap:12px;padding:8px 16px 16px}.NxOO-t[data-v-7c8de8d1],._4bm5ZH[data-v-7c8de8d1]{display:flex;flex-direction:column}._4bm5ZH[data-v-7c8de8d1]{gap:4px}.QvuxqZ{gap:12px}.MfOFP6,.QvuxqZ{display:flex;flex-direction:column}.MfOFP6{gap:16px;margin-top:4px}.QvuxqZ ul{list-style-type:"•   ";margin:0;padding-left:24px}.QvuxqZ ul ul{list-style-type:"- ";padding-left:9px}.QvuxqZ>div{display:flex;flex-direction:column;gap:12px}._33XtZL{border-radius:16px;display:flex;flex-direction:column;overflow:hidden;position:relative;transition:transform .3s ease}@media screen and (max-width:767px){._33XtZL{border-radius:initial}}._33XtZL:hover:not(.q7zgCj){transform:scale(1.01)}.vZnXoK{background:var(--popup-header-bg);cursor:pointer;display:block;padding:16px 50px 16px 16px}@media screen and (min-width:768px){.vZnXoK{padding:20px}}.tpwHbC{color:var(--popup-header-title-color);font-size:18px;font-weight:700}@media screen and (min-width:768px){.tpwHbC{font-size:28px}}._33XtZL .g-RqEH{display:flex;flex-direction:column;gap:32px;padding:20px 16px 40px}@media screen and (min-width:768px){._33XtZL .g-RqEH{padding:24px 20px 48px}}._33XtZL .KwZb7u{margin:0 16px;width:calc(100% - 32px)}@media screen and (min-width:768px){._33XtZL .KwZb7u{align-self:center;margin:0 0 24px;width:auto}}
